The Benefits of Local SEO
Local SEO is one of the most powerful tools a photography business can use to attract high-quality clients. By optimising your website and online presence to target local search terms like “photographer near me” or “wedding photography in [your town],” you’ll appear in front of people actively searching for your services in your area. This means more calls, more enquiries, and more bookings. Local SEO also helps build credibility through Google reviews, map listings, and local citations, signals that show Google your business is established, trusted, and relevant to local searchers. For photographers looking to grow steadily and sustainably, local SEO is the foundation that turns online visibility into real paying clients.

Citations
At QuickFireSEO, we help photographers improve their local search visibility through accurate, high-quality citation building. We create consistent NAP (Name, Address, and Postcode) listings across trusted platforms like Google Business Profile, Yelp, Bing Places, and industry-specific photography directories. Where relevant, we also list your business with local chambers of commerce and regional creative networks. These citations boost your credibility, strengthen your presence in local search results, and make it easier for potential clients to find and trust your photography services.

Citations on trusted platforms like Google, Yelp, and Bing Places help boost your local SEO and build trust with search engines.

Cannibilisation Rectification
As part of our SEO service, we address keyword cannibalisation, a common issue that can reduce your photography website’s effectiveness. This happens when multiple pages target the same search terms, such as “photographer in [your town],” making it difficult for Google to determine which page to rank. At QuickFireSEO, we resolve this by streamlining your content, refining keyword focus, and ensuring search engines prioritise the most relevant pages. The result is better rankings, stronger visibility, and more targeted local traffic for your photography business.

Identifying and fixing keyword cannibalisation ensures each page targets a unique term, helping to rank the right content and improve overall SEO performance.
Sitemap Generation
With QuickFireSEO, we create clean, optimised sitemaps that help search engines properly crawl and index your photography website. A sitemap acts as a blueprint, showing Google which pages exist, how they’re structured, and which ones are most important. We include key content such as service pages, location-specific information, blog posts, and landing pages to ensure everything is easily discoverable and ranked efficiently. This boosts your site’s visibility and ensures new content is picked up quickly, making it an essential part of long-term SEO success for any photography business.

An automatically generated XML sitemap helps search engines crawl and index your site efficiently, ensuring important pages are discoverable and ranked.
